Output 34072a6c561299998a443eda590769f8f4354e8c3bec219f45daf3e7a300a119:57

value
37414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d9e93ff5004f47b117f1ea2c0bbd4c40423f870 OP_EQUAL
address
3EbqAnuteGy23WKZPyuwnXULCSp28TqbVE
transaction
34072a6c561299998a443eda590769f8f4354e8c3bec219f45daf3e7a300a119